Madame Tussaud’s latest venture is right up any Marvel fan’s alley – an exclusive look and chance to take pictures with a replica of the suit and figure used in Spider-Man: No Way Home.

Slinging from New York City to Darling Harbour, this all new and immersive experience is a must-see for children and adults alike. The exhibition comes just in time for the release of the highly anticipated final film in the latest Spider-Man trilogy, and is the perfect complement to a themed day out.

The Madame Tussaud’s Sydney guest experience and studios manager, Mikayla McGlone commented on the work and time that goes into making each figure perfect, “they take over six months to create in the Studios in London where hair is individually inserted, red silk threads used on acrylic eyes to create veins and sculpting every detail into the heads and bodies.

Not only that, we use donations of clothes and jewellery from the talent themselves or in the case of Spider-Man we used a movie grade suit! Every detail is thought out and every figure is so unique, which is what makes them even more incredible.
